Attached are two LibreOffice spreadsheets named "Fido call history 2017.ods" and "Temporary copy.ods", from now on referred to as "file F" anf "file T". They deal with my habit of keeping track of my cellphone calls with Fido, my cellphone service provider. Creation of file F was started on 04 March 2017 and updated on 21 May 2017. File T was "created" on 21 May 2017 by just copying the latest call data (not yet listed in file F) from my Fido account website. After doing this, I copied the contents of file T to file F. Please, open both files and take a close look at the date - i.e. the left-most - column: Do you notice that for each call, the date in file F is two days ahead from the equivalent date in file T?

I have the strong suspicion that there is a problem with your latest spreadsheet update. I am not sure if the following observation is of any help in solving the problem: When I right-click any of the dates in either of the two files, then select "Format/Cells.../Numbers", "Date" is shown as "Category" and "Default - English (USA)" as "Language". However, in file T, "01/02/00 01:37PM" is shown as "Format" while in file F, "12/31/99 01:37PM" is the "Format".

I think you are talking about two files with different behavior, or a file with two sheets. I don't know, but there is only one spreadsheet with one sheet.

In any case the issue with your file seems that in some way the option Menu/Tools/Options/LibreOffice Calc/Calculate/Date, has been changed to 12/30/1899 from 01/01/1900, selecting the second one shows correct values, right?
